Job Description
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Manufacturing Manager to join our team. The Manufacturing Manager will be responsible for planning, organizing, and leading manufacturing from initial design phase to final production and delivery. The successful candidate will work closely with engineers, designers, and other production staff to ensure that quality standards are met and that production goals are achieved on time and within budget.


Responsibilities


  • Maintain manufacturing schedule for each shop work area that meets customer-required delivery schedules, minimizes storage demand, and optimizes manufacturing resources. Continuously improve the format, content, timeliness, and accuracy of the schedule.
  • Provide work area leadership in initiating quality procedures and work instructions necessary to build equipment according to customer specifications and lowest cost.
  • Provide input on manufacturing budget and manage operations within established parameters.
  • Oversee manufacturing purchase orders. Procure products and/or services from suppliers at the lowest total cost. Negotiate price & delivery on all purchases.
  • Review and understand contract provisions for delivery. Prepare all export documentation and coordinate export shipments. Identify alternative transportation to ensure undamaged delivery on time and at the lowest cost.
  • Ensure a safe work environment exists through safety awareness, training, continuous hazard assessment, incident investigation and OSHA compliance.
  • Provide daily production progress updates to engineering and estimating to produce eight-day and twenty-four-hour production schedules through short interval schedule meetings.
  • Determine production requirements and adjust resources to match demand.
  • Provide leadership to improve production scheduling, inventory management system, and productivity.
  • Provide leadership in development of extended manufacturing. Assist in development and improvement of procedures. Assist in identification and development of new suppliers.
  • Interview and hire staff.
  • Develop and coordinate weekly truck schedule. Distribute schedule to field internal and external customers. Provide commercial transportation to manufacturing shops. Plan for delivery with carriers and field personnel.
  • Participate in schedule, launch, project review and job-related meetings.
  • Serve as communication link between manufacturing and engineering, purchasing, sales, and field personnel with regard to manufacturing schedule.
  • Demonstrate continuous improvement in personal performance.
  • Provide leadership to meet equipment quality, delivery, and cost requirements.
  • Evaluate performance of all team members and develop training/development plans to improve individual performance.
  • Develop positive labor-management relations. Effectively communicate information throughout manufacturing. Provide manufacturing leadership in labor negotiations.
  • Maintain a shipping-on-time report.
  • Identify efficient designs for manufacturing and submit suggestions for design or process changes to reduce cost and improve function.
  • Investigate grievances and complaints and work toward mutually acceptable solutions.
  • Approve pay in accordance with wage structures.
  • Monitor work area performance in meeting cost and schedule requirements.
  • Input new job information and work-in-progress job updates daily. Revise schedule to accommodate rush orders, late orders, customers, or in-plant breakdowns, etc.
  • Lead identification and execution of opportunities for process improvements.
  • Provide leadership in training and development of Koch individual competencies in all manufacturing team members. Evaluate and training and development plans to improve individual performance.
  • Ensure materials and equipment are on hand for team members prior to making work assignments. Maintain accurate inventory within the work area at minimum possible levels.
  • Ensure compliance to quality system and promote improved performance.
  • Provide new team members job orientation. Provide team member training in safe and proper fabrication methods.


Qualifications


  • Expertise with ERP systems, MS Office Suite (advanced Excel capabilities), and MS Project.
  • Bachelor's degree in manufacturing, engineering, or a related field preferred.
  • At least 5 years of experience in manufacturing management or a related field.
  • Experience with Lean Manufacturing, material and schedule control, and metal fabrication shop management of engineered-to-order products.
  • Strong leadership skills and ability to motivate and develop a team.
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to effectively communicate with all levels of the organization.
